Slot Tournaments: What are They?
Slot tournaments are a special form of a competition when multiple players spin the reels of one and the same slot machine within a specified period of time. They play by the same set of rules, i.e. the level playing field is provided. To take part in a tournament you need to pay the so-called entry fee. It varies from one casino to another. Usually, it is something about $50-100. The total fund of the tournament is composed of all participants’ contributions. For example, if the entry fee is $100, and the number of players is also 100, then the fund of the tournament will be $10 000. It can be distributed between the players in different ways. Sometimes, there is only one winner who gets the whole sum. More frequently, the prize is distributed between 5 or 10 top winners.
How to Play Slot Tournaments
Every participant of the tournament is assigned to a particular slot machine. When it’s your turn to play, you are invited to take your place, and after a signal you may start playing. You get a certain amount of virtual credits for playing from the casino. Your task is to spin the reel just like in a usual game and try to form winning combinations on the screen. All the winnings are credited and accumulated on a separate account – you don’t spend them on playing. You can spin the reel until all your bonus credits are written off or until your time is up. Usually, casinos give from 20 to 30 minutes for one tour. As soon as the game is over, the machine is locked and your result is registered by the casino staff.
How to Win in a Slot Tournament
To get a prize in a tournament you need to score more points than other players. In other words, you need to win as much as possible for the given period of time. Keep in mind that the prize is not formed of your in-game winning. Instead, it is composed of the players’ contributions. In other words, every players knows in advance how much he or she will get for being the first (second, third, etc.) in the ranking. On the other hand, a player always knows for sure how much he or she will lose in the case of a failure. For example, if the entry fee is $50, you won’t lose more than $50.
Kinds of Slot Tournaments
Though the principle of working of all slot tournaments is one and the same, they can differ in terms of their organization. Most frequently, they are organized by casinos for all comers. All you need to do is to contribute a pre-agreed fee and wait for your turn. However, other scenarios are also possible.
Some casinos hold tournaments for their VIP-clients. Of course, these tournaments are closed. One can get there only by an invitation. The particular terms can vary from one casino to another. As a rule, the invitations are sent to those who earned a lot of comp points within the framework of the casino’s loyalty points. An important moment here is that you don’t need to pay for the entry. It is a reward from the casino to its loyal customers.
Finally, there is one more, less popular variation. While in most cases, all the contributions are honestly distributed between the winners, some casinos take a part of players’ money. The remaining funds are paid out to winners. Needless to say, tournaments of this type are the least loved by gamblers.
Pros and Cons of Playing Slot Tournaments
Players opt for tournaments for a variety of reasons. Usually, they name the following advantages of this type of a casino entertainment:
- chances for winning are rather high;
- an entry fee is reasonable, and a potential prize is substantial;
- you can lose only a fixed sum, no more;
- the number of spins is unlimited within a certain time period.
However, there some disadvantages of slot tournaments as well. Though they are not crucial, they still need to be mentioned:
- you can’t select a game: all the participants play one and the same slot;
- your in-game winnings don’t matter: you can hit a jackpot but you won’t get it;
- you need to play very fast in order to make as many spins as possible.
Are There Any Special Winning Strategies?
In the slot tournament, like in any other slot game, everything depends on your luck. You can’t prearrange the result of every single spin or influence the overall outcome in any way. However, there are some general recommendations that can increase your chances for success. Your overall winning is composed of all small winning for all spins. Credits that are won by you are not written off during playing. Instead, they are all accumulated on your bonus balance. Logically enough, you need to make as many spins as you can in order to make as many winning combinations as possible. That is why you must be faster than your competitors. Concentrate entirely on the gaming, hold your fingers on the Spin button, and don’t look around when playing.
